Toshiba Launches Tag IC with Wired Interface Compliant with NFC Forum Type 3 Tag 2014/07/16 Toshiba

Key Features of the new product
·Compliant with NFC Forum Type 3 Tag
·Low power consumption: Stand by current 0.1µA(Typ.) (by turning off internal power.)
·Non-volatile memory capacity: 2.0K byte (including about 1.5 K byte general user area.)
·Security: Mutual recognition using Triple DES MAC.(MAC: Message Authentication Code)
·Optional wired interfaces: UART, I2C, SPI
·Power supply: power-generation function by wireless carrier or external power supply is selectable.
·Start-up signal for host: carrier detection(at external power-supply operation), command response completion signal (at wireless power-supply operation)
·External power supply terminal: 2.4V 300µA external output terminal (at wireless power-supply operation)
·Three communication modes: Tag standalone wireless communication mode ,wired mode, through mode to connect the host from wireless.
Applications
Pairing with other NFC products (wearable products, healthcare products, general wireless data communication products (remote controllers)), and as a wireless interface to standalone products (calculators, clocks, etc.).
